Step 1: Thorough Assessment
Our team begins by thoroughly assessing the affected area to identify the source of the water and any potential hazards. We use specialized equipment to detect hidden moisture and identify areas that need attention. This step is crucial in developing a personalized plan to ensure your property is restored to its original condition.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Once we’ve identified the source of the water, our team uses advanced equipment to extract it quickly and efficiently. We use powerful pumps and vacuums to remove standing water, reducing disruptions to your daily life. This step is critical in preventing further damage and ensuring your property is safe and secure.
Step 3: Drying
After extracting the water, our team uses specialized drying equipment to dry the area. We use high-velocity air movers and dehumidifiers to remove moisture from the air, ensuring your property is safe and secure. This step is essential in preventing mold growth and structural damage.
Step 4: Monitoring
Finally, our team monitors the area to ensure everything is dry and safe before handing over to you. We check for any signs of moisture or water damage and make any necessary adjustments to ensure your property is restored to its original condition.

Concrete Slab Water Extraction Cost in Tequesta, FL
The cost of Concrete Slab Water Extraction in Tequesta, FL, varies based on the severity of the water dam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ates range from $500 to $2,500, depending on the extent of the damage and the equipment needed. We provide free estimates and assessments to ensure you get the best possible outcome.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ction | $500 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Drying | $200 – $500 | Type of equipment needed, size of affected area |
| Monitoring | $100 – $200 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. We provide free estimates and assessments to ensure you get the best possible outcome.
